Webb5 aug. 2015 · Income withholding by employers is the single most effective method of child support collection. During state fiscal year 2002, 74% of all child support collections in Ohio came from income withholding. Income withholding is just like any other automatic payroll deduction, such as withholding for Social Security or state income taxes. Webb10 jan. 2024 · How much is alimony in Ohio A five-year marriage could result in a support order equal to 10-15% of the wage disparity. A 25-year marriage, on the other hand, may result in income equalization, or 50 per cent of the income disparity between the partners.
